What is Bachelor of Computer Application in Cyber Security (BCA CS)?
The Bachelor of Computer Application in Cyber Security (BCA CS) is a three-year undergraduate program that focuses on developing a strong foundation in computer applications while specializing in the principles and practices of cyber security. It blends core BCA subjects like programming, databases, and networking with advanced topics such as ethical hacking, network security, cryptography, and digital forensics.
This specialization aims to produce graduates capable of identifying vulnerabilities, implementing security measures, and responding to cyber incidents, making them valuable assets in an increasingly interconnected world. The curriculum is structured to provide both theoretical knowledge and practical, hands-on experience in securing digital assets.
What is the eligibility for Bachelor of Computer Application in Cyber Security in 2026?
To be eligible for a Bachelor of Computer Application in Cyber Security in 2026, candidates typically need to have completed their 10+2 (or equivalent) examination from a recognized board with a minimum aggregate score, usually ranging from 45% to 50%. While some colleges prefer students with Mathematics or Computer Science as a subject in 10+2, it is not always a mandatory requirement across all institutions.
Detailed Eligibility Criteria for 2026 Admissions:
- Educational Qualification: Successful completion of 10+2 or an equivalent examination from a recognized state or central board.
- Minimum Marks: Generally, a minimum of 45%-50% aggregate marks in 10+2. Some premier institutions might require higher percentages.
- Subject Requirements: While not universally mandatory, having Mathematics, Computer Science, or Information Practices in 10+2 can be advantageous and is sometimes preferred or required by specific colleges.
- Age Limit: There is usually no upper age limit for BCA admissions, though some universities might have specific guidelines.
- Entrance Exams: Many reputable colleges and universities conduct their own entrance examinations (e.g., IPU CET, SET, NMIMS NPAT, CUET) for admission to BCA programs. Performance in these exams is often a key factor for selection.
How much does Bachelor of Computer Application in Cyber Security cost in India?
The cost of a Bachelor of Computer Application in Cyber Security in India varies significantly based on the type of institution (government vs. private), its reputation, location, and infrastructure. Generally, fees can range from INR 30,000 to INR 2,50,000 per annum.
BCA in Cyber Security Fee Ranges (Annual, 2026 Estimates):
| Type of Institution | Annual Fee Range (INR) | Key Factors Influencing Cost |
|---|---|---|
| Government Colleges/Universities | INR 30,000 – INR 80,000 | Subsidized education, often lower fees, high competition. |
| Private Colleges/Universities | INR 80,000 – INR 2,50,000+ | Infrastructure, faculty expertise, placement records, campus facilities, accreditations. |
Additional costs may include examination fees, hostel charges, study materials, and miscellaneous expenses, which can add another INR 50,000 to INR 1,50,000 per year, especially for students opting for on-campus accommodation.
What is the syllabus and subjects for BCA in Cyber Security?
The syllabus for BCA in Cyber Security is designed to provide a blend of core computer science fundamentals and specialized cyber security modules. It typically covers programming languages, data structures, networking, operating systems, and database management, alongside advanced topics like ethical hacking, cryptography, network security, and digital forensics.
Typical Semester-wise Syllabus Overview (Illustrative):
| Semester | Core Subjects | Cyber Security Specific Subjects |
|---|---|---|
| Semester 1 | Fundamentals of IT & Programming, C Programming, Discrete Mathematics, Digital Electronics | Introduction to Cyber Security, Basics of Networking |
| Semester 2 | Data Structures, Object-Oriented Programming (C++/Java), Operating Systems, Web Technologies | Network Security Fundamentals, Cryptography & Network Security |
| Semester 3 | Database Management Systems, Computer Networks, Software Engineering, Python Programming | Ethical Hacking & Penetration Testing, Information Security Management |
| Semester 4 | Data Communication, Computer Graphics, Artificial Intelligence, .NET Programming | Cyber Laws & Ethics, Digital Forensics, Cloud Security |
| Semester 5 | E-commerce, Mobile Application Development, Advanced Java | Web Application Security, Security Auditing, Incident Response & Management |
| Semester 6 | Project Work, Electives (e.g., IoT Security, Blockchain), Organizational Behavior | Malware Analysis, Risk Management & Compliance, Security Operations Center (SOC) Concepts |
Practical labs, workshops, and industry projects are integral parts of the curriculum, ensuring students gain hands-on experience with security tools and techniques.
Is Bachelor of Computer Application in Cyber Security worth it for jobs in India?
Yes, a Bachelor of Computer Application in Cyber Security is highly worth it for jobs in India, given the rapidly expanding digital economy and the increasing sophistication of cyber threats. The demand for skilled cyber security professionals far outstrips supply, leading to excellent job prospects and competitive salaries.
Career Prospects and Job Roles:
Graduates with a BCA in Cyber Security can find employment in various sectors, including IT companies, government agencies, financial institutions, e-commerce firms, and consulting services. Some common job roles include:
- Cyber Security Analyst: Monitors security systems, analyzes threats, and responds to incidents.
- Network Security Engineer: Designs, implements, and maintains secure network infrastructures.
- Security Administrator: Manages and maintains an organization’s security systems and policies.
- Ethical Hacker/Penetration Tester: Identifies vulnerabilities in systems and networks by simulating attacks.
- Digital Forensics Investigator: Recovers and investigates data from digital devices for legal purposes.
- Information Security Auditor: Assesses an organization’s security posture against industry standards and regulations.
- Security Consultant: Advises organizations on security strategies and solutions.
What is the salary after BCA in Cyber Security in India?
The salary after a BCA in Cyber Security in India is highly competitive and generally higher than that of a generic BCA graduate, reflecting the specialized skill set. Entry-level salaries can range from INR 3.0 LPA to INR 6.0 LPA, with significant growth potential as experience and expertise increase.
Average Salary Ranges by Job Role (Entry to Mid-Level, 2026 Estimates):
| Job Role | Average Annual Salary Range (INR) | Factors Influencing Salary |
|---|---|---|
| Cyber Security Analyst (Entry) | INR 3.0 – 5.5 LPA | Company size, location, certifications (e.g., CompTIA Security+). |
| Network Security Engineer (Entry) | INR 3.5 – 6.0 LPA | Networking certifications (e.g., CCNA Security), hands-on experience. |
| Ethical Hacker/Penetration Tester (Entry) | INR 4.0 – 7.0 LPA | Practical skills, certifications (e.g., CEH), portfolio of findings. |
| Digital Forensics Investigator (Entry) | INR 3.5 – 6.0 LPA | Specialized tools knowledge, analytical skills. |
| Security Administrator | INR 3.0 – 5.0 LPA | Experience with specific security tools and platforms. |
With 3-5 years of experience, professionals can expect salaries to jump to INR 7.0 LPA – INR 15.0 LPA or even higher, especially with advanced certifications (like CISSP, CISM) and a proven track record.
How does BCA in Cyber Security compare to B.Tech/B.E. in Cyber Security?
BCA in Cyber Security and B.Tech/B.E. in Cyber Security are both excellent pathways into the cyber security field, but they differ primarily in their foundational approach, duration, and depth of engineering principles. BCA is a more application-oriented, three-year undergraduate degree, while B.Tech/B.E. is a four-year engineering degree with a stronger emphasis on hardware, theoretical computer science, and engineering design.
Comparison Table: BCA in Cyber Security vs. B.Tech/B.E. in Cyber Security
| Feature | BCA in Cyber Security | B.Tech/B.E. in Cyber Security |
|---|---|---|
| Duration | 3 Years | 4 Years |
| Focus | Application-oriented, software development, practical security implementation. | Engineering principles, hardware, theoretical computer science, system design, deeper algorithms. |
| Eligibility (10+2) | Any stream (often with Math/CS preferred), 45-50% minimum. | Science stream with Physics, Chemistry, Mathematics (PCM) mandatory, higher percentage. |
| Entrance Exams | University/College specific tests (e.g., IPU CET, SET, CUET). | National/State level engineering exams (e.g., JEE Main, MHT CET, KCET). |
| Cost (Annual) | INR 30,000 – 2,50,000+ | INR 80,000 – 4,00,000+ (generally higher) |
| Career Path | Cyber Security Analyst, Ethical Hacker, Security Administrator, Web Security. | Security Architect, R&D in Security, Cryptographer, System Security Engineer, deeper technical roles. |
| Higher Education | MCA, MBA, M.Sc. in Cyber Security. | M.Tech/M.E. in Cyber Security, MS in Computer Science. |
The choice between the two depends on a student’s academic background, interest in theoretical engineering vs. practical applications, and career aspirations.
What are the admission process and key dates for 2026?
The admission process for BCA in Cyber Security for 2026 typically involves applying to colleges, appearing for entrance exams (if applicable), and participating in counseling or interview rounds. Key dates vary by institution but generally follow a similar timeline.
General Admission Process Steps:
- Research & Shortlist: Identify colleges offering BCA in Cyber Security.
- Application Form: Fill out online application forms on college websites.
- Entrance Exam: Appear for relevant entrance exams (e.g., CUET, SET, IPU CET, college-specific tests).
- Merit List/Counseling: Based on exam scores and 10+2 marks, a merit list is published, followed by counseling or interview rounds.
- Document Verification & Fee Payment: Submit required documents and pay the first installment of fees to confirm admission.
Tentative Key Dates for 2026 Admissions (General Timeline):
- Application Period: February – May 2026
- Entrance Exams: May – June 2026
- Results & Merit List: June – July 2026
- Counseling/Interviews: July 2026
- Admission & Classes Begin: August 2026
Students are strongly advised to check the official websites of their preferred colleges for precise dates and detailed admission guidelines for the 2026 academic year.

Is a BCA in Cyber Security difficult?
A BCA in Cyber Security can be challenging but is manageable with dedication. It requires strong logical reasoning, problem-solving skills, and a keen interest in technology and security. The curriculum involves both theoretical concepts and practical lab work, which can be demanding but rewarding.
Can I pursue an MCA after BCA in Cyber Security?
Yes, absolutely. An MCA (Master of Computer Applications) is a very common and highly recommended postgraduate pathway after a BCA in Cyber Security. It allows you to deepen your knowledge in computer applications or specialize further in cyber security or other IT domains.
Are there any certifications I should pursue alongside BCA in Cyber Security?
Yes, industry certifications like CompTIA Security+, CompTIA CySA+, Certified Ethical Hacker (CEH), Cisco CCNA Security, and Microsoft Certified: Azure Security Engineer Associate can significantly boost your resume and job prospects while pursuing or after completing your BCA in Cyber Security.
What are the higher study options after BCA in Cyber Security?
After a BCA in Cyber Security, you can pursue an MCA (Master of Computer Applications), M.Sc. in Cyber Security, MBA (with an IT or Systems specialization), or even an M.Tech/M.E. if you meet specific eligibility criteria (often requiring a bridge course or strong math background).
What is the scope of BCA in Cyber Security abroad?
The scope of BCA in Cyber Security abroad is excellent. Cyber security is a global concern, and skilled professionals are in high demand worldwide. Graduates can pursue master’s degrees or seek job opportunities in countries like the USA, Canada, UK, Australia, and Germany, which have robust tech industries and a strong need for security experts.
Do I need to be good at coding for BCA in Cyber Security?
While a strong aptitude for coding is beneficial, you don’t need to be an expert coder from day one. The BCA curriculum will teach you various programming languages (like C, C++, Python, Java). A good understanding of programming logic is essential, as many security tools and scripts involve coding.
Which colleges offer BCA in Cyber Security in India?
Many universities and colleges across India are now offering BCA with a specialization in Cyber Security. Some notable institutions include Amity University, Lovely Professional University (LPU), Chandigarh University, Symbiosis International University (through SET), various colleges affiliated with IP University, and several private universities focusing on IT education. It’s advisable to check specific university websites for their latest offerings.
